  • Weed control is a struggle for anyone with a lawn and I try to limit the amount of herbicides I put into my lawn as much as possible. This is why I wanted to try Grandpa's Weeder. SPOILER ALERT: It worked great! If you want an alternative to herbicides for Weed Control, then you may want to consider this product.
